conda环境命令和pyinstaller打包
conda环境命令和pyinstaller打包
- 查看自己目前拥有的环境:conda env list
- 查看当前环境的信息:conda info
- 设置32位系统和64位系统:set CONDA_FORCE_32BIT=1 ,set CONDA_FORCE_32BIT=0
- 创建环境(anaconda3/envs):conda create --name lyj123 python=3.7
- 激活环境:conda activate lyj123
- 删除环境:conda remove -n lyj123--all
- 安装模块:pip install -i https://pypi.tuna.tsinghua.edu.cn/simple some-package
- conda镜像源
- pyinstall 打包:
可选参数 | 示例 | 说明 |
---|---|---|
-F | pyinstaller -F demo.py | 只在dist文件夹中生成一个程序demo.exe文件,适用于一个模块没有多依赖.py文件 |
-D | pyinstaller -D demo.py | 默认选项,除了主程序demo.exe外,还会在在dist文件夹中生成很多依赖文件,推荐使用这个 |
-c | pyinstaller -c demo.py | 默认选项,只对windows有效,使用控制台 |
-w | pyinstaller -w demo.py | 只对windows有效,不使用控制台 |
-p | pyinstaller | -p D:\project\demo.py |
-i | pyinstaller -i D:\icons\demo.ico demo.py | 给生成的demo.exe文件设置一个自定义的图标 |
示例:pyinstaller -w -F demo.py
【推荐】国内首个AI IDE,深度理解中文开发场景,立即下载体验Trae
【推荐】编程新体验,更懂你的AI,立即体验豆包MarsCode编程助手
【推荐】抖音旗下AI助手豆包,你的智能百科全书,全免费不限次数
【推荐】轻量又高性能的 SSH 工具 IShell:AI 加持,快人一步
· DeepSeek 开源周回顾「GitHub 热点速览」
· 记一次.NET内存居高不下排查解决与启示
· 物流快递公司核心技术能力-地址解析分单基础技术分享
· .NET 10首个预览版发布:重大改进与新特性概览!
· .NET10 - 预览版1新功能体验(一)